Simplified the crop tool overlay rendering to fix the issue where the crop area was not visible during dragging. Changes: - Removed overlayCanvas property and complex image preservation logic - Added initialized flag for lazy initialization on first use - Rewrote drawCropOverlay to use ctx.save()/restore() pattern - Draw overlay elements directly on canvas context (darkened areas, border, rule of thirds grid, and resize handles) The crop tool now properly displays the crop rectangle, handles, and overlay during all interactions (defining, dragging, and resizing). 🤖 Generated with [Claude Code](https://claude.com/claude-code) Co-Authored-By: Claude <noreply@anthropic.com>
Paint UI
A modern, browser-based image editor built with Next.js 16 and Tailwind CSS 4. Inspired by miniPaint, reimagined for the modern web.
Features (Planned)
- 🎨 Multi-layer Canvas - Professional layer system with blend modes
- 🖌️ Drawing Tools - Pencil, brush, eraser, fill, and selection tools
- ✨ Image Effects - 50+ filters and effects (blur, sharpen, color adjustments)
- 📝 Text Tool - Add text with web fonts
- 🔄 Undo/Redo - Full history system
- 💾 File Support - Open/save PNG, JPG, WEBP, GIF, and project files
- 🎭 Dark Mode - Beautiful dark and light themes
- ⌨️ Keyboard Shortcuts - Power user friendly
- 📱 Responsive - Works on desktop, tablet, and mobile
Tech Stack
- Framework: Next.js 16 (App Router)
- UI: React 19 + TypeScript
- Styling: Tailwind CSS 4
- Components: Radix UI / Shadcn
- State: Zustand
- Canvas: HTML5 Canvas API + Web Workers
Getting Started
Prerequisites
- Node.js 20+
- pnpm 9+
Installation
# Clone repository
git clone ssh://git@dev.pivoine.art:2222/valknar/paint-ui.git
cd paint-ui
# Install dependencies
pnpm install
# Run development server
pnpm dev
Open http://localhost:3000 in your browser.
